The Observer Effect is a term used in quantum physics to describe the effect an observer has in the quantum field, which in this book is the universe at large. An observer is a measuring device, which equates to your beliefs. I'm going to show you how, as an observer, can change the way you perceive things to effect a change in the things you perceive. You will find the Golden Key, a term coined by ancients to unlock the most powerful door known to humans. The term is, however, a metaphor; inside you exists one key place you can instantly unlock with nothing more than believing it is there. Few realise this, and live their lives as though reality is separate from them, out of their personal control. Nothing could be further from the truth. You are in a position to observe reality in any way you desire by simply harnessing the emotions you most want and literally creating a new, better reality.
